The Broadcasting Board of Governors (Board) previously announced that it will be meeting at the time and location listed above. The subject matter of the meeting has been changed to add the discussion and consideration of Internet Freedom framework and governance documents. The prompt and orderly conduct of business required this change and no earlier announcement was possible. This meeting will be available for public observation via streamed webcast, both live and on-demand, on the agency's public Web site at www.bbg.gov. Information regarding this meeting, including any updates or adjustments to its starting time, can also be found on the agency's public Web site. The public may also attend this meeting in person at the address listed above as seating capacity permits. Members of the public seeking to attend the meeting in person must register at http:// bbgboardmeetingdecember2015.eventbrite.com by 12:00 p.m. (EST) on December 15.
